Fexofenadine hydrochloride while Breastfeeding

Safe

CAS Number: 153439-40-8

Antihistamine drug of 2nd generation, piperidine derivative, which is an active metabolite of Terfenadine with minimal sedative effect. Oral administration twice a day. It is excreted into breast milk in clinically non-significant amount (Butler 2014, So 2010, Leachman 2006, Lucas 1995). On a telephone interview, 10% of infants whose mothers were on terfenadine, recognized to have experienced colicky pain and hyperexcitability that disappeared without treatment (Ito 1993). American Academy of Pediatrics: medication usually compatible with breastfeeding (AAP 2001).

Fexofenadine hydrochloride while Breastfeeding

CAS Number: 83799-24-0

Because of its lack of sedation and low milk levels, maternal use of fexofenadine would not be expected to cause any adverse effects in breastfed infants. Fexofenadine might have a negative effect on lactation, especially in combination with a sympathomimetic agent such as pseudoephedrine.
